Greater Reykjavik has a population of over 170,000 and has greatly expanded peripherally during the last fifteen years. This has led to difficulties in the city centre in terms of lack of investment and traffic congestion which are common problems found in other cities in the world. Bernard Engle were appointed by Reykjavik City Council to undertake a strategic review of the City Centre master plan, and the planning policies.
